Eighteen persons sustained burn injuries when a liquefied petroleum gas cylinder burst at Maner in Patna district on Monday night, police said on Tuesday.

The mishap occurred when tea was being prepared at the house of one Deepak Mehta, Deputy Superintendent of Police, Danapur, Pramod Kumar said.
Four persons with serious burn injuries have been rushed to Patna Medical College and Hospital, while others were discharged after first-aid.
Four families reside in the house owned by Mehta and most people suffered burn injuries while trying to douse the fire, he said.
